Case in SQL: This Trick Will Blow Your Database Skills Out of the Water! - Sourci
Case in SQL: This Trick Will Blow Your Database Skills Out of the Water!
Case in SQL: This Trick Will Blow Your Database Skills Out of the Water!
A query shown in Case in SQL looking complex can spark quiet excitement among curious developers and data professionals—especially those navigating the demanding world of databases. What if a simple case statement could unlock clarity, efficiency, and confidence in managing structured information? This isn’t just technical jargon; it’s a gateway to mastering SQL’s expressive power in clean, powerful ways. The growing conversation around “Case in SQL: This Trick Will Blow Your Database Skills Out of the Water!” reflects a hunger for smarter, faster ways to work with conditional logic directly in relational databases.
In a digital age where data drives every major decision, SQL remains the backbone of data management across industries. Yet, despite its foundational role, many still see case statements as a niche or intimidating feature. That perception is shifting. As businesses increasingly rely on real-time insights and agile data workflows, understanding subtle but powerful SQL tactics—like the case trick—has become essential for maintaining competitive edge.
Understanding the Context
Why Case in SQL: This Trick Will Blow Your Database Skills Out of the Water! Is Gaining Momentum in the US
Case in SQL has quietly earned focus among US-based professionals in tech, analytics, and data engineering due to rising demands for efficient, readable query logic. In industries where database accuracy and clarity directly impact performance and ROI, adopting shortcuts like the conditional case syntax delivers measurable gains. The trend reflects a broader shift toward writing intent-driven SQL that balances robust functionality with maintainable code.
Beyond practical use, social and professional circles—including coding forums, LinkedIn discussions, and tech meetups across the United States—are increasingly highlighting real-world examples of effective case logic. This ferment comes from developers seeking smarter, streamlined approaches to common challenges: filtering results conditionally, transforming data on the fly, or standardizing outputs without cluttered nested statements. Error handling, inconsistent data presentation, and the need for dynamic report generation are all areas where the right application of CASE statements cut through complexity—making this a timely skill worth mastering.
How Case in SQL: This Trick Will Blow Your Database Skills Out of the Water! Actually Works
Image Gallery
Key Insights
At its core, the CASE statement enables conditional evaluation within SQL queries. It functions like a mini decision node, returning a specific value when certain criteria are met—much like a lightweight if-else structure, yet embedded directly in result sets and aggregations. Think of it as giving your query the ability to “inspect” data conditionally and respond instantly, without extra logic layers.
A typical use case involves filtering or transforming values dynamically. For example:
- Categorizing revenue ranges (“Under $10k”, “$10k–$50k”, “Over $50k”) might use
CASEto return descriptive labels based on thresholds. - Classifying status flags (“Active”, “Archived”, “Pending”) directly in
SELECTclauses for clearer reporting. - Mapping products to tiers (e.g., low, medium, high) by price using concise, readable logic.
Because SQL engines parse and execute CASE efficiently—especially with proper indexing—query performance remains unimpacted. The key is using CASE purposefully, avoiding overuse in large joins or high-cardinality filters where alternative methods might perform better.
Common Questions People Have About Case in SQL: This Trick Will Blow Your Database Skills Out of the Water!
Q: How is CASE different from IF in SQL?
A: CASE applies contextually across each row independently, enabling row-by-row conditional output. It’s ideal for generating dynamic labels or computed values within a single column. IF, while similar, is generally filtered earlier in query planning and used more for logical branching. CASE offers greater flexibility and expression in complex result formatting.
🔗 Related Articles You Might Like:
📰 "10 New Sci-Fi Movies That Will Blow Your Mind—You’ve Never Seen Anything Like This! 📰 New Sci-Fi Blockbusters Dropping This Week—Are You Ready to Lost Your Mind?! 📰 "Breaking: Insane New Sci-Fi Movies Set to Redefine the Genre Forever! 📰 Nbc Primetime Schedule Tonight 2277853 📰 Government Announces Marvel S Greatest Villains And The Video Goes Viral 📰 Youll Never Guess What Turbografx 16 Does This Tech Revolution Is Yours 8701913 📰 Ncisno Cast 6648501 📰 Celebrate Birthdays Differently The Surprising French Way To Say Happy Birthday 9624789 📰 Fidelity Freedom 2030 How This Game Will Change Your Life Forever 533015 📰 Download Magic Mouse Driver Mac Os 📰 Clear Photo 📰 Lmr Meaning Exposed What They Dont Want You To Know 2123331 📰 A Right Triangle Has Legs Measuring 9 Cm And 12 Cm What Is The Length Of The Hypotenuse And What Is The Area 4877380 📰 Roblox Dev Product 📰 Verizon Wireless Thomasville Nc 📰 You Wont Believe How Easily Show Folder Size In Windows Explorer Works 3484593 📰 What Is Duty Drawback 📰 New Edition Download Hevc Video Extensions Smooth StartFinal Thoughts
Q: Can CASE replace joins in some cases?
A: For conditional value mapping, yes—CASE often serves as a clean substitute, preserving data integrity without additional joins. However, joins remain superior for combining multiple related tables, while CASE excels within single-table transformations.
Q: Does using CASE affect query performance?
A: Well-optimized CASE statements perform similarly to standard filters and aggregations. Evidence shows minimal impact when avoiding deep nesting or excessive conditional branches. Indexing columns used in CASE conditions further enhances efficiency.
Q: Is there a limit to how many CASE statements can be used in a query?
A: There’s no technical cap, but excessive use may reduce readability. Wise developers apply CASE only where logic directly enhances clarity or functionality—keeping complexity manageable and maintaining maintainability over time.
Opportunities and Considerations
Pros:
- Enhances data clarity by transforming raw values into meaningful labels or categories.
- Improves performance when properly used, balancing simplicity and efficiency.
- Supports dynamic reporting and data standardization across teams or applications.
- Strengthens SQL proficiency, a marketable skill increasingly valued in tech roles.
Cons:
- Overuse or misapplication can clutter queries, especially without solid indexing.
- Not a universal fix—only suitable for conditional value tagging rather than structural logic.
- Requires disciplined formatting to avoid readability issues on mobile or smaller screens.
Realistic Expectations:
This technique boosts productivity and insight extraction but should be paired with sound database design principles. It’s a tool—powerful when used thoughtfully, not a silver bullet. Understanding both its strengths and boundaries ensures it serves as a strategic asset rather than a source of bottlenecks.
Things People Often Misunderstand
A key myth: that CASE statements should only handle binary choices. In reality, they thrive with multi-level logic—grading systems, tiered outputs, or multi-state markers all benefit. Another misconception is that they are inherently complex; in truth, structured CASE expressions remain among the clearest forms of inline conditional logic.
Some also overlook metadata implications—values returned via CASE count toward result row definitions, so understanding this prevents unintended expansion of datasets. Lastly, assuming it replaces thorough database indexing ignores how complementary these elements are; true efficiency comes from combining smart logic with solid architecture.